Six Years Of Route 422 Disruption Gets Started Tonight

PennDOT’s massive $73 million project to replace two bridges, interchange ramps, and conduct other roadwork on U.S. Route 422 roughly between the Sanatoga and Route 724 exits starts tonight and continues through October 2018.

Red Tape Stalls Repairs At 422 And Armand Hammer

Paperwork and reviews in the purchase of nearby pieces of land by the Pennsylvania Department of Transportation from Occidental Chemical Corp. have postponed the bidding for proposed repairs to the Armand Hammer Boulevard interchange of U.S. Route 422.

State Condemning, Taking Land To Rebuild 422 Bridges

PennDOT plans to condemn and take properties it needs to begin improvements on U.S. Route 422 within Lower Pottsgrove and North Coventry townships, unless it can find the unknown and rightful owners.
